A cryptocurrency wallet acts as a digital gateway for users to manage their cryptocurrencies—allowing for transactions such as buying, selling, sending, and receiving digital assets. Unlike a physical wallet, a crypto wallet doesn't store currency but facilitates access to the cryptocurrencies on the blockchain. These wallets can be software-based—like mobile or desktop apps, web extensions—or even physical hardware.
Crypto transactions are essentially the exchange of ownership rights within the digital realm. To secure these transactions, wallets use a combination of public and private keys—akin to a bank account's number and PIN code, ensuring only the rightful owner can access their assets.
Choosing a crypto wallet is influenced by factors such as ease of use, security level, supported cryptocurrencies, and additional functionalities. Wallets are categorized based on their format (hot software wallets vs. cold hardware wallets), governance (custodial vs. non-custodial), and the device used (desktop, mobile, web, paper, and hardware wallets), each with its unique features and level of security.
Among the plethora of available options, certain wallets stand out for their functionality and user base. These include:
MetaMask: A decentralized wallet supporting ERC-20 and ERC-721 tokens, known for its ease of use with DeFi applications and smart contracts.
Exodus: A user-friendly hot wallet that offers a seamless exchange experience across various cryptocurrencies, integrated with Trezor for enhanced security.
Trust Wallet: Binance's official wallet, supporting a wide range of tokens and enabling interaction with decentralized applications directly.
Ledger Nano: A leading hardware wallet offering robust security for long-term investors, available in two models: Nano X and Nano S.
Trezor Model T: Another premium hardware wallet option, known for its secure transaction environment and user-friendly interface.

A well-designed crypto wallet should provide secure access, support for multiple cryptocurrencies, easy transaction processes, and real-time updates on conversion rates. Additional features like QR code scanning, push notifications, and compatibility across major operating systems can enhance user experience and security.
To stand out, consider integrating features such as commission calculation, fiat-to-crypto conversion, payment gateways, and collaboration with cryptocurrency exchanges. Offering the ability to manage multiple cryptocurrency accounts and staking can also attract a broader user base.
Developing a cryptocurrency wallet requires choosing the appropriate technology stack based on the platform (desktop, web, or mobile). Popular options include Electron.js for desktop apps, React.js and Node.js for web apps, and React Native for mobile applications.
